UFC: Undisputed 2010 is the second game in THC's UFC series that replicates the world of an Ultimate Fighter. In the game you can play a one-on-one multiplayer at either home or online, as well as playing an individual story mode.
Loading latest prices from ProductWiki...
The game is available on three different platforms as of May 25, 2010: XBox 360, Playstation 3, and the PSP. The game also includes many different gameplay abilities and features, not found in the original UFC: Undisputed.
In Story Mode, you custom design your character and then shape him into an ultimate fighting machine as the years pass. You can now choose specific streams of fighting to focus on, such as Karate, Greco-Roman wrestling and Sambo fighting styles. Also new to this sequel, is the ability to use cage walls, special finish moves, and improved controls for ground grappling. And with professional octagon announcers like Bruce Buffer describing the play-by-play, the game attempts to recreate the feeling of a live pay-per-view event.
Key Features
- 2-person gameplay at home or online
- multiplayer online
- story mode that spans 12 years
- customizable character
- available on XBox 360, PS3, or PSP
- includes play-by-play from Bruce Buffer and Joe Rogan
- includes interviews, cut-scenes and weigh-ins in between gameplay
- game affected by moral decisions you have to make
- large fighter roster
